Detailed Description

Enhance your PCB connections with the 78787 Milli-Grid Series Vertical Socket Receptacle. Designed for signal circuit applications, this black connector features 18 contacts in a 2-row configuration, allowing for reliable through-hole termination. With a pitch of 2mm and operating voltage of 125V AC/DC, it ensures efficient performance. Constructed with durable materials like Liquid Crystal Polymer and Copper Alloy, it offers a secure and stable connection. Certified by UL (E29179) and CSA (LR19980), it meets quality standards for peace of mind. Its tin plating and lead-free process capability make it environmentally friendly, while its high-temperature tolerance up to 260°C ensures suitability for various soldering processes.
